Some Southampton fans were left fuming at the display of Danny Ings in his side's 0-0 draw against West Ham United in the Premier League.

So often the talisman for Ralph Hasenhuttl's team, the England international did not have the best of games at St. Mary's Stadium, as he recorded a very measly 6.1 overall rating on Sofascore, the lowest out of any player to have set foot on the pitch.

The 28-year-old failed to win any of his eight duels in the entire game, and also never managed to record a single shot on goal or a single successful dribble (Sofascore).

He also had fewer touches than his own goalkeeper in Alex McCarthy in the match, and also failed to register a single key pass, all while losing possession of the ball no fewer than 13 times (Sofascore).

The striker did not escape criticism from some SFC supporters on Twitter after his quite dismal performance.
